Environmental Engineering and Science covers the basics environmental professionals need to comply with regulations manage resources and technology, and control pollution. After detailing basic scientific principles as they apply to the environment, separate chapters review water, air, and land resources and the threats and engineering solutions to each. An overview of applicable regulations is also included.
This book is filled with case studies, solved numerical problems, exercises, and illustrations to clarify key concepts. However, the mathematics and science used int eh book are at a level that every environmental professional, novice or veteran, will understand.
